We Were Promised Jetpacks will make their late night television debut tonight on Last Call With Carson Daly
. The band will be performing "Boy in the Backseat" and "Medicine" from their sophomore album In The Pit Of The Stomach out now on FatCat.
We Were Promised Jetpacks just completed a U.S. tour in support of their new album In The Pit Of The Stomach.
We Were Promised Jetpacks sophomore album is a huge leap forward from
their debut – full of prickly ambition and grand-scale vision, sure, but
with no shortage of the hooks and personal engagement that have earned
their debut – and, indeed, their powerful, wrenching live shows – such a
wide and devoted following. From the thundering first attack of
lead-off track “Circles & Squares,” to the album’s first single,
the dark, driving anthem “Medicine”, to slow-burning, triumphant “Sore
Thumb” and the whip-smart, angular “Human Error” - In The Pit Of The Stomach is a fiery, atmospheric listen.
With
their sophomore LP, We Were Promised Jetpacks have transcended even the
very high expectations created by their beloved debut and subsequent
tireless, much-buzzed touring; In The Pit Of The Stomach is, quite simply, a brilliant achievement from this young, exceptional group.
We Were Promised Jetpacks will return to the U.S. this spring for a tour which will include a stop at Austin's SXSW Music Festival.
